TICKET: StringSift vault locked

Priority: High. The StringSift extraction script can't read the locale vault after last night's rotation on the Tarnbrook cluster. Extraction jobs are queued and translators at Pellowan are blocked. Restart won't help; the vault needs manual reopen. Follow the standard reopen flow in the support console. When prompted, enter the recovery passphrase below:

strongbox words: druiel-frador-brieth-druys-fenys-zorwyn-zorael

## Releases — ScanBridge Integration

Support team notes. Releases ship monthly from the Ferndale build server. Each build bundles the scanner firmware shim and the POS adapter for Tillstone terminals. Verify the release by checking the printed checksum against the manifest in the release notes; mismatches mean a corrupted download, not a compatibility issue. Do not hand customers unsigned builds under any circumstances. Every distributable archive must be verified against the current release key, which is shown below.

release key, bajof-tadug: bky4_GCYF

### v5.2.0 — Key rotation following ORM layer refactor

The legacy Quarrel ORM adapters were removed and replaced with the new Slatebridge data layer; as part of this change, the artifact signing key was rotated because the old key had been embedded in the deprecated migration tooling. Reviewers: confirm that no module still imports the Quarrel shims and that CI verifies signatures at the package step, not post-publish. All artifacts from this version onward are signed with the key below.

signing key of bahaf-bagaf = bky19_uiUxDExuKwEKEZfEG19

Handover: StockTally reconciliation job (Varnholt Retail). The nightly run compares warehouse counts from the Depotline feed against ledger entries in TallyCore. Watch the dedupe pass — it silently drops rows with null SKUs, which I've flagged but not fixed. Reviewer should check the retry logic in reconcile_batch.py; backoff is hand-rolled and brittle. Marta verified totals for the Kelden depot last week. The job reads the following configuration values at startup.

config for tadup-kagag:
[fraox]
team = sorix
access_code = ac_748169
host = fraox.brasksoft.corp
port = 5432
owner = ralys.queniel
peer = rusius.plorvacloud.test